How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 92121?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 92121 Studio Apartments | $2,595 | $1,995 | $5,415 |
| 92121 1 Bedroom Apartments | $3,207 | $1,665 | $6,785 |
| 92121 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,968 | $2,870 | $10,007 |
| 92121 3 Bedroom Apartments | $4,839 | $3,950 | $13,007 |
| 92121 4 Bedroom Apartments | $6,000 | $6,000 | $6,000 |
